Press and hold the key until the menu loads, then cycle through the parameters until you find the parameter labeled At (Auto-Tuning). Change the At value from 0 (Off) to 1 (On).

Press to confirm. The "AT" indicator light on the panel will begin blinking.

Ensure the sensor (thermocouple or probe) is connected correctly (usually Terminals 1-2) and power is supplied (Terminals 7-8). Power On: The display will show the current temperature ( PVcap P cap V - Process Value). Setting the Target Temperature (SetPoint) Press the SET or SET/SET key once. The display will flash the setpoint value ( SVcap S cap V - Set Value). Use the Up/Down arrow keys to change the value. Press SET again to save. Accessing Parameter Settings (Advanced Setup) Hold the SET key for 3-5 seconds. Connect live (L) and neutral (N) lines to the designated power terminals (typically rated for 100–240V AC).

Note: If your model number starts with "FT," you have a legacy unit. The FT series uses an older programming logic where SET+UP held for 5 seconds enters the parameter matrix, unlike newer models where you press SET alone.

For Thermocouples (Type K, J, T): Connect to terminals 4 (+) and 5 (-).
